Problema con iTextSharp

giovedì 28 settembre 2006 - 18.31

Gemini Profilo | Expert

Ciao a tutti
sto utilizzando iTextSharp per creare un file pdf.
Quando ho inserito nella pagina:
using iTextSharp.text;
using iTextSharp.text.pdf;

Ho ricevuto il seguente errore:
'Table' è un riferimento ambiguo.
su Table table = new Table(1,2);

Impossibile trovare il tipo o il nome dello spazio dei nomi 'table'. Probabilmente manca una direttiva using o un riferimento a un assembly
su table.WidthPercentage = 100;
table.Cellpadding = 10;
table.Border = 0;

perchè?
Grazie mille

Brainkiller Profilo | Guru

>Impossibile trovare il tipo o il nome dello spazio dei nomi 'table'.
>Probabilmente manca una direttiva using o un riferimento a un
>assembly

Evidentemente la classe Table è definita in più parti, devi risolvere l'ambiguità specificando il corretto namespace tramite (using/imports) oppure direttamente lì.
Esempio:

invece di scrivere semplicemente Table, specifica tutto il namespace:

System.Web.UI.WebControls.Table

non so quale Table stai utilizzando, quindi vedi un po' te.
Ciao

David De Giacomi | Microsoft MVP
http://blogs.dotnethell.it/david/
Partecipa anche tu! Registrati!
Hai bisogno di aiuto ?
Perchè non ti registri subito?

Dopo esserti registrato potrai chiedere
aiuto sul nostro Forum oppure aiutare gli altri

Consulta le Stanze disponibili.

Registrati ora !
Copyright © dotNetHell.it 2002-2024
Running on Windows Server 2008 R2 Standard, SQL Server 2012 & ASP.NET 3.5